Alabama authorities are reviewing why a sheriff's deputy released a woman who's wanted in three states and dubbed the "Military Mistress."

The Mobile County Sheriff's Office confirms a deputy recently stopped Bobbi Ann Finley and her husband near Interstate 10.

The woman is wanted on check fraud charges in three states but wasn't arrested.

Finley got her nickname in 2010 when she was suspected of moving from one military base to the next and marrying service members to gain access to their bank accounts.

Finley and her husband are now wanted on check charges in Colorado, Oklahoma and Oregon. Oregon authorities say they were stopped in a stolen car in Alabama and released.

A spokeswoman for the Mobile County Sheriff's Office says the department is investigating why Finley wasn't arrested.
